Universal Digital's USDU becomes first US dollar stablecoin registered with UAE central bank
Abu Dhabi-based Universal Digital has introduced USDU, a US dollar-backed stablecoin registered by the Central Bank of the United Arab Emirates as a Foreign Payment Token under the Payment Token Services Regulation. The token is issued on Ethereum, fully backed by US dollar reserves held in UAE banks, and is intended for institutional and professional use within the country's regulated digital asset settlement framework.
